Noun
something that is mixed together
the mixing of genetically differentiated groups
*
1883:
w:Robert Louis Stevenson|Robert Louis Stevenson
,
w:Treasure Island|Treasure Island
*: ...the wood still flourished high and dense, all of fir on the land side, but towards the sea with a large
admixture
of live oaks.

GNU Project's publication of CIDE, the Collaborative International Dictionary of English
Admixture \Ad*mix"ture\ (?; 135), n. [L. admiscere, admixtum, to
admix; ad + miscere to mix. See
Mix
.]
[1913 Webster]
1. The act of mixing; mixture.
[1913 Webster]
2. The compound formed by mixing different substances
together.
[1913 Webster]
3. That which is mixed with anything.
[1913 Webster]
WordNet
admixture
n 1: the state of impairing the quality or reducing the value of
something [syn:
alloy
]
2: an additional ingredient that is added by mixing with the
base; "the growing medium should be equal parts of sand
and loam with an admixture of peat moss and cow manure";
"a large intermixture of sand" [syn:
intermixture
]
3: the act of mixing together; "paste made by a mix of flour
and water"; "the mixing of sound channels in the recording
studio" [syn:
mix
,
commixture
,
mixture
,
intermixture
,
mixing
]
